In order to keep heat out of the Root Cellar, insulate ... A root cellar is any storage space that uses the natural cooling, humidifying and insulating properties of the earth to preserve foods. For your root cellar to work, it needs to maintain temperatures between 32 and 40 degrees Fahrenheit and a humidity of between 85 to 95 percent.
